By virtue of the line contact between rolling elements and raceways, cylindrical roller bearings have high radial load capacity and are suited for high-speed applications. With a patented high strength cage design in pressed steel our cylindrical roller bearings are comprised of machined brass or polyamide and offer low noise, low heat generation and, for more arduous applications, can be supplied in a range of advanced special materials.
Features and Benefits of Cylindrical Roller Bearings:
Cylindrical Roller Bearings offers a complete range, both metric and inch sizes available in metric and imperial bore sizes ranging from ½ " to 1320 mm.
High radial load capacity - making cylindrical roller bearings suitable for high speed applications.
Designs - designated NU, NJ, NUP, N or NF for single row bearings and NNU or NN for double row types, defines the bearing ring rib configuration.
Cages - Available with pressed steel, machined brass and polyamide cages throughout the range.
Special designs NSK manufactures a range of four-row cylindrical roller bearings, primarily designed for use as steel mill roll-neck bearings.
Bearings are also available with both lubrication holes and a machined lubrication groove on the outside surface of the outer ring.
